What’s Improved: Reselling Profit Analytics Widgets in GHL
Reselling Profit Analytics in GHL is now built right into the Agency Dashboard, so you do not have to guess which usage products are paying off. Instead of hunting through numbers, you get clear widgets that show revenue, costs, and profit in a way that is easy to act on.
The big improvement is simple: you can see product-level performance at a glance. GHL now gives you three focused views that help you make smarter reselling choices. You can quickly spot which products bring in the best margins, where costs are catching up to revenue, and how profit changes over time.

Here are the three new widgets you will see inside the Reselling tab (usage products)
- Top Products by Margin: Ranks products by profit margin and shows revenue, profit, and margin percent.
- Product-wise Cost vs Revenue: Compares cost and revenue per product so you can spot low-margin risk fast.
- Gross Profit Trends by Product: Shows profit trends over time so you can catch drops early and plan.
Widget Breakdown: Top Products by Margin (Reselling Profit Analytics)
Top Products by Margin is the widget most agencies will check first. It shows which usage products are giving you the best profit margin, not just the most sales. That matters because high revenue does not always mean high profit.
Inside this widget, you will see three numbers that tell the real story for each product: revenue, profit, and profit margin percent. The list is ranked by margin, so your strongest products float to the top. This makes it easy to see what is truly performing well in your reselling setup.
Here is how to use this in real life with Reselling Profit Analytics. Start by looking at your top 3 products. These are the ones you protect and promote. Then look at products with decent revenue but weak margins. Those are often your best quick wins. A small markup change, a better bundle, or a pricing tier shift can turn a “busy” product into a profitable one.
Widget Breakdown: Product-wise Cost vs Revenue (Reselling Profit Analytics)
Product-wise Cost vs Revenue is the “no excuses” widget. It shows your cost and your revenue side by side for each usage product, so you can tell if a product is actually worth the trouble.
This is where Reselling Profit Analytics gets practical. You can spot two problems fast. First, products that bring in good revenue but have thin margins. Second, products where costs are creeping up and getting too close to revenue. Both situations can cut your profit without you noticing right away.
Here’s how to use it like an agency owner, not a spreadsheet hobbyist. Start by scanning for products where the gap between revenue and cost is small. Those are your risk products. Then check your high-revenue products and make sure the gap is still healthy. If it is not, you have options. You can adjust markups, change packaging, or move the product into a higher tier so it stays profitable.
Widget Breakdown: Gross Profit Trends by Product (Reselling Profit Analytics)
Gross Profit Trends by Product is where Reselling Profit Analytics starts paying you back long-term. It shows how profit changes over time for each usage product, so you are not judging performance from one random week or one strong month.
This widget helps you catch problems early. If a product’s profit is sliding month over month, something is changing. Costs may be rising, usage may be heavier, or your markup may be too tight for the way clients are using the product. It also helps you spot patterns like seasonality, where profit naturally goes up or down at certain times of the year.
Use this like a simple monthly check-in. Pick your top products and look for a steady or improving profit. Then pick any product with a downward trend and investigate before it becomes a bigger issue. If you catch it early, you can adjust pricing, change tiers, or improve how you package that product so your margins stay healthy.

How to Use Reselling Profit Analytics Widgets in the Agency Dashboard
Reselling Profit Analytics is used inside your Agency Dashboard under the Reselling tab (usage products). You’ll open the Reselling view, then review three widgets that show top margin products, cost vs revenue by product, and gross profit trends over time.
Here are the steps to use Reselling Profit Analytics widgets in GoHighLevel.
- Access the Agency Dashboard and Open Reselling.
- Review Top Products by Margin.
- Review Net Profit and Margin Insights and Wallet Usage Attribution.
- Review Wallet Usage Attribution.
To start make sure you are logged in to your GoHighLevel agency account.
Step 01 – Access the Agency Dashboard and Open Reselling
- The Main Menu on the left side of your screen has all the main areas that you work in when using GHL.
1.1 Click the Agency Dashboard from the main menu.
- This opens the agency-level dashboard where you manage your account and SaaS reporting.
1.2 Click the Reselling tab.
- This opens the reselling area where usage products and related performance data live.
1.3 Open the Usage Products view inside Reselling.
- You should now see the Reselling Profit Analytics widgets on the page.

Step 02 – Review Top Products by Margin
- This widget shows which usage products have the best profit margin.
2.1 Find the Top Products by Margin widget.
2.2 Review the list of products ranked by margin.
2.3 Check the key metrics shown for each product.
- Revenue.
- Profit.
- Profit margin percent.

Step 03 – Review Net Profit and Margin Insights and Wallet Usage Attribution
- This section shows whether your growth is actually profitable and what is driving wallet usage.
3.1 Find the Net profit and margin insights chart.
- You should see two lines.
- Net Profit.
- Profit Margin.
3.2 Check the Net Profit line first.
- If Net Profit trends up, you are keeping more profit over time.
- If Net Profit trends down, profit is slipping and needs attention.
3.3 Check the Profit Margin line next.
- If Profit Margin drops, costs may be rising or markup may be too low.
- If Profit Margin is stable, your pricing and costs are holding steady.
3.4 Flag any month where Net Profit drops and Profit Margin drops simultaneously.
- This is a strong warning sign that profitability is getting squeezed.

Step 04 – Review Wallet Usage Attribution
- This widget shows what is driving wallet usage, plus key wallet totals that impact your reselling profits.
4.1 Find the Wallet usage attribution widget.
- You should see Total deductions, Total rebilled, and Current balance.
4.2 Review the attribution chart to see which product type is driving usage.
- This shows whether Phone, Email, AI Products, or another category is the main driver.
4.3 Confirm what is driving the wallet.
- If Phone is near 100%, then Phone usage is the main cost and revenue driver.
- If multiple products show up, your costs are spread across more products.
4.4 Use this to decide what to review first.
- Start with the product type that dominates wallet usage, since that is where most margin impact will happen.

Pro Tips for Reselling Profit Analytics in GHL
Reselling Profit Analytics is only helpful if you use it like a quick check, not a full-time job. The goal is to spot what’s making money, what’s slipping, and what needs a simple fix.
First, do not trust revenue by itself. A product can look busy and still have a weak margin. If your top products by margin list does not match your top revenue products, that is a sign to review your markups and pricing.
Next, watch the trends and the wallet. If net profit drops for a couple of months, something changed, and it is worth a closer look. Then check Wallet usage attribution to see what is driving most of the spend. Start there, make one change at a time, and check again next month.
What This Means for Your Business with Reselling Profit Analytics
Reselling Profit Analytics helps you run your reselling like a real profit line, not a guessing game. You can see which usage products are actually paying you back, and which ones only look good on the surface. That alone makes pricing decisions faster and less stressful.
Here’s a real scenario. Phone revenue might be high, but your margin could be thin if usage is heavy or markup is too low. With these widgets, you spot it early, adjust the markup or move it into a higher tier, and protect profit before it slips further. The same goes for a “quiet” product that has a strong margin. Once you see it, you can promote it more and bundle it with confidence.
If you use Reselling Profit Analytics once a month, you can expect cleaner markups, fewer surprise costs, and more stable profit as you add more sub-accounts. You will also get quicker at knowing what to fix first because wallet usage attribution shows where most of the money is moving.
